Ingredients
To make these delightful maple twist cookies, you will need the following ingredients:

– 2 cups all-purpose flour

– 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ened

– 1/2 cup maple syrup
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

– 1/2 teaspoon salt

– Optional: 1/4 cup chopped nuts or chocolate chips for added crunch

Feel free to customize the recipe by substituting ingredients to suit your taste preferences or dietary restrictions.

Step-by-Step Instructions
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(180°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.

2. In a m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.

3. Add the maple syrup and vanilla extract to the butter mixture, and mix until well combined.

4. Gradually incorporate the flour and salt into the wet ingredients, stirring until a smooth dough forms.

5. If desired, fold in the chopped nuts or chocolate chips to add an extra layer of flavor and texture.

6. Roll out the dough on a floured surface into a rectangle, about 1/4 inch thick.

7. Cut the dough into strips and twist each strip gently before placing it on the prepared baking sheet.

8. Bake the cookies for 12-15 minutes, or until they are golden brown around the edges.

Expert Tips for Success
– Make sure your butter is softened but not melted for the best texture in the cookies.

– Chill the dough for a few minutes before shaping and baking to prevent spreading in the oven.

– For a more pronounced maple flavor, you can brush the baked cookies with a maple glaze made from maple syrup and powdered sugar.

– Store the cooled cookies in an airtight container to maintain their freshness and crunchiness.

FAQs
Q: Can I freeze the cookie dough for later use?

A: Yes, you can wrap the cookie dough tightly in plastic wrap and freeze it for up to 3 months. Thaw it in the refrigerator before baking.

Q: How long will the baked cookies stay fresh?

A: When stored properly in an airtight container, the cookies will stay fresh for up to a week.

Q: Can I use pancake syrup instead of maple syrup?

A: While pancake syrup can be used as a substitute, it may alter the flavor profile of the cookies slightly.
